Ingredients
– 2 cups cooked chicken, shredded
– 1/2 cup mayonnaise
– 1/4 cup Greek yogurt (optional)
– 1 tablespoon Dijon mustard
– 1 tablespoon fresh lemon juice
– 1/2 cup celery, finely chopped
– 1/4 cup red onion, finely chopped
– 1/4 cup grapes, halved (or diced apples)
– Salt and pepper, to taste
– 6-8 croissants
– Lettuce leaves, for serving (optional)
Step-by-Step Instructions
Creating your Chicken Salad Croissants is a breeze when you follow these steps:
1. Cook the Chicken: If you haven’t pre-cooked chicken, boil or roast the chicken until it’s cooked through. Allow it to cool, then shred it into bite-sized pieces.
2. Prepare the Dressing: In a large bowl, mix together the mayonnaise, Greek yogurt, Dijon mustard, and lemon juice until wholesome.
3. Combine Ingredients: Add the shredded chicken, finely chopped celery, red onion, and grapes to the bowl. Stir gently until everything is evenly coated.
4. Season: Taste the mixture and season it with salt and pepper to your liking.
5. Chill (Optional): Refrigerate the chicken salad for 15-30 minutes to let the flavors meld.
6. Preheat Oven (Optional): If you want warm croissants, pre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
7. Toast the Croissants (Optional): Slice the croissants in half and place them on a baking sheet. Lightly toast them in the oven for about 5-7 minutes.
8. Assemble: Remove the croissants from the oven, and if using, place a lettuce leaf on the bottom half of each croissant for extra crunch. Spoon the chicken salad mixture generously onto the lettuce.
9. Top and Serve: Place the top half of the croissant on the salad filling. Serve immediately or cover with plastic wrap and refrigerate until serving time.

Additional Tips
– Use Fresh Ingredients: Fresh veggies and herbs can elevate the flavor of your chicken salad, making it crisp and vibrant.
– Customize Your Seasoning: Adjust the seasoning based on your taste. A pinch of garlic powder or a dash of hot sauce can add an exciting twist.
– Garnish Creatively: Add fresh herbs like dill or cilantro on top for a pop of color and extra flavor.
– Experiment with Crunch: For added texture, consider adding nuts like walnuts or almonds to the chicken salad mixture.
Recipe Variation
Feel free to explore these variations for your Chicken Salad Croissants:
1. Mediterranean Twist: Incorporate chopped olives, feta cheese, and sun-dried tomatoes for a Mediterranean flavor profile.
2. Curried Chicken Salad: Add curry powder to the dressing for a spicy, exotic twist on your chicken salad.
3. Sweet and Savory: Mix in diced apples, dried cranberries, or walnuts for a blend of sweet and crunchy flavors.
Freezing and Storage
– Storage: Keep any leftover chicken salad in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
– Freezing: You can freeze the chicken salad mixture for up to 2 months. However, it’s best to assemble it with croissants fresh, as freezing the croissants could alter their texture.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can I use canned chicken for the recipe?
Yes, canned chicken is a convenient option and works well for quick preparations.
What type of croissants should I use?
You can use plain butter croissants or even whole grain croissants for a healthier touch.
Can I make the chicken salad ahead of time?
Absolutely! The chicken salad can be prepared a day ahead, allowing the flavors to meld. Just assemble with croissants just before serving.
Is this recipe suitable for gluten-free diets?
Use gluten-free croissants to adapt this recipe for those with gluten intolerance.
What can I serve with Chicken Salad Croissants?
They pair well with a light salad, fresh fruit, or potato chips for a complete meal.
